A characteristic reaction of sulfmylimines RNSO is the quantitative addition of R Li reagents to form adducts of the type Li[RNS(R )NR]. ° The structures of these sulfmimidinates are discussed in Section 10.4.4." The reactions of RNSO derivatives with two equivalents of lithium tert-butylamide result in the formation of diazasulfite anions [OSNR(N Bu)] (9.12) (Eq. 9.12)." The dilithium derivatives of these dianions form hexameric thirty-six atom (Lii2Ni206S6) clusters with structures that are dependent on the nature of the R group. [Pg.170]

The corresponding tellurium diimide BuNTe( -N Bu)2TeN Bu (10.7) may be obtained in good yields from the reaction of lithium tert-butylamide with TeCU in THE (Eq. 10.3). °" In toluene solution this reaction also produces the cyclic tellurium(II) imide (TcN Bu)3. The dimer 10.7 is obtained as an orange solid, which can be purified by vacuum sublimation at ca. 90°C. [Pg.186]

The carbonylation of alkali metal amides was described in 196785 the reaction of lithium tert-butylamide (80) with CO at 50 °C was reported in 1971 to give apparently an orange solution of ferf-butylcarbamoyllithium (81), which was trapped with trimethylelement chlorides derived from silicon, germanium and tin86.
